6+ Easy Ways: How to Measure Trailer Hitch Drop Right!

how to measure trailer hitch drop

6+ Easy Ways: How to Measure Trailer Hitch Drop Right!

The vertical distance between the top of the receiver tube opening and the ground, subtracted from the distance between the top of the trailer coupler and the ground, yields a crucial measurement for safe towing. For instance, if a vehicle’s receiver sits 20 inches above the ground, and the trailer coupler sits at 25 inches, the required adjustment to the hitch is 5 inches downward.

Proper hitch selection minimizes the risk of trailer sway, uneven tire wear, and compromised braking performance. Maintaining a level trailer is essential for stability and control, directly impacting safety and efficiency. Historically, mismatched hitch heights have contributed to accidents, highlighting the significance of accurate measurements.

7+ How to Measure Ebike Rear Dropout Fork [+Tips]

how to measure rear drop out fork on ebike

7+ How to Measure Ebike Rear Dropout Fork [+Tips]

The distance between the inner faces of the rear dropouts on an electric bicycle frame dictates the hub width required for wheel installation. This measurement, typically expressed in millimeters, ensures compatibility between the frame and the rear wheel assembly. An example of this measurement might be 135mm, commonly found on standard quick-release mountain e-bikes.

Accurate determination of this dimension is critical for proper wheel alignment, safe riding, and preventing damage to the frame or wheel components. Incorrect wheel installation due to mismatched dropout spacing can lead to instability, accelerated wear, and potentially catastrophic failures. Historically, this specification has evolved with advancements in bicycle frame design and drivetrain technology, reflecting the need for optimized power transfer and structural integrity.

6+ Easy Ways to Calculate Voltage Drop Across a Resistor

how to figure voltage drop across a resistor

6+ Easy Ways to Calculate Voltage Drop Across a Resistor

Determining the potential difference existing between two points in a circuit element, specifically a resistor, is a fundamental calculation in electrical engineering. This calculation, often expressed in volts, quantifies the decrease in electrical potential energy as current flows through the resistance. Accurate determination involves understanding the relationship between current, resistance, and voltage as defined by Ohm’s Law. For example, if a resistor with a value of 10 ohms has a current of 2 amperes flowing through it, the potential difference can be calculated as 20 volts.

The ability to accurately predict this potential difference is crucial for circuit design, troubleshooting, and analysis. It ensures that components operate within their specified voltage ranges, preventing damage and ensuring proper functionality. Historically, understanding this concept has been foundational in the development of complex electronic systems, enabling engineers to design circuits that meet specific performance requirements. By accurately determining the potential difference, engineers can optimize power distribution and efficiency within a circuit.

6+ Easy Ways to Calculate Resistor Voltage Drop!

how to calculate a voltage drop across a resistor

6+ Easy Ways to Calculate Resistor Voltage Drop!

Determining the potential difference present at the terminals of a resistive component within an electrical circuit is achieved through established principles. This potential difference, quantified in volts, represents the energy lost by charge carriers as they traverse the resistor. The governing principle for this calculation is Ohm’s Law, which stipulates a direct proportionality between the current flowing through the resistor and the resistance value itself. For example, if a 2-ohm resistor has a current of 3 amperes passing through it, the potential difference is calculated as 2 ohms multiplied by 3 amperes, resulting in 6 volts.

Accurately ascertaining the potential difference across a resistor is crucial for circuit analysis, troubleshooting, and design. Precise knowledge of these potential differences allows engineers to verify circuit functionality, identify faulty components, and optimize circuit performance. Historically, accurate calculations of this parameter enabled the development of increasingly complex and efficient electronic devices, playing a pivotal role in the advancement of electrical engineering.
